Concetti Chiave
- Il programma in C++ calcola la divisione tra due numeri interi e determina il resto.
- Viene utilizzata l'operazione modulo per calcolare il resto della divisione.
- Il risultato della divisione è calcolato sottraendo il resto dal dividendo e dividendo il risultato per il divisore.
- Il codice include input/output tramite la console per ricevere i numeri e mostrare il risultato.
- Il programma termina con un comando per mettere in pausa l'esecuzione, utile per visualizzare i risultati.
C++ - Divisione con resto
Oggi faremo un programma in C++ che ci permetta, dati due numeri interi, di determinare il risultato della loro divisione e calcolarne il resto.Esempio INPUT / OUTPUT
INPUT 34 12
OUTPUT Il risultato della divisione tra 34 e 12 è 2 col resto di 10.
Qui sotto il testo del codice, spiegato passo dopo passo.
Testo del codice
#include
#include
using namespace std;
int main(){
int dividendo; //nominiamo la variabile dividendo
int divisore; //nominiamo la variabile divisore
int resto; //nominiamo la variabile resto
int risultato; //nominiamo la variabile risultato
int div; //nominiamo la variabile div
cout
cin >> dividendo; //input dividendo
cout
cin >> divisore; //input divisore
resto = dividendo % divisore; //definiamo resto come dividendo modulo divisore
div = dividendo - resto; //div prende dividendo-resto
risultato = div / divisore; //risultato prende div diviso divisore, cioè la parte intera
cout
system("pause"); //termine programma
}